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Highveld Golden Mole | Marbled Button |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Insecta (Insects) |
| Order | Afrosoricida (Afrosoricida) | Lepidoptera (Butterflies & Moths) |
| Family | Chrysochloridae | Tortricidae |
| Genus | Amblysomus | Acleris |
| Species | Amblysomus septentrionalis | Acleris maccana |
